Sumpter Township voters rejected a major police funding proposal, slashing operating funds by over 40%—a blow officials call devastating. With just 43% support, yes-voters fear losing critical community protection, while others argue crime is low and the impact minimal. Township leaders blame low turnout and note police haven’t seen a millage hike since 2011, though mobile home communities contribute disproportionately to calls.
